Philly homeowners are about to receive new property assessments. Here’s what to know
Philadelphia homeowners will receive new property assessments by the end of June, which will determine 2027 property tax rates. Homeowners can appeal assessments through two free options: a First Level Review with the Office of Property Assessment or a formal appeal with the Board of Revision of Taxes. Most assessments are expected to increase compared to the last revaluation over two years ago.
